The video explores the concept of a 'Golden Age' of music, suggesting that personal music taste is influenced by memories formed during one's youth. Initial studies indicated that people prefer music from their teenage years, but later research showed that music preferences might also be influenced by the music their parents enjoyed. This is explained by the mere exposure effect, where repeated exposure to certain music during childhood can shape preferences. The video concludes that there is no universal Golden Age of music, but rather a personal one for each individual.
